Output bf6bea61ba5aa97dcc2f6cdd6017dcd683b8cc5ada822852108e28e41d0a5116:17

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 146b56760b3df09e9b7026c555e5a7a57471c398 OP_EQUAL
address
33Yz2LWaKXecUjsQHNGVqempWADa4rsSxP
transaction
bf6bea61ba5aa97dcc2f6cdd6017dcd683b8cc5ada822852108e28e41d0a5116
confirmations
239357
spent
true